INDIANA, Pa. -- The Mercyhurst baseball team swept a Pennsylvania State Athletic Conference West Division doubleheader against Indiana (Pa.), 11-3 and 13-0, on Friday.

Game One: Mercyhurst 11, Indiana 3
The Lakers had seven extra-base hits, including home runs by
Austin Alonge and
Jimmy Latona, as they won the opener. Alonge and Latona added two RBI apiece. Latona scored three runs.
Also for Mercyhurst,
Collin Fantaskey finished 2-for-3, including a triple, double, RBI and run.
Cameron Balego also went 2-for-3 with a triple, two runs and one RBI while
Brendan Cox was 2-for-4 with a double, three RBI and one run.
Daniel Elliott scored twice and tripled.
Winning pitcher
Colin McKee went the distance for Mercyhurst, allowing three hits in seven innings of work. Of the three runs scored against McKee, two were earned. He recorded 11 strikeouts and five walks.
The Lakers got on the board in the first inning on a two-run homer by Alonge and led the rest of the way. Latona had a two-run home run during the Lakers' four-run fourth as MU went up, 7-0. Cox had a two-run single in the seventh.
Game Two: Mercyhurst 13, Indiana 0
Cam Knott pitched a seven-hit shutout for the Lakers (35-10, 21-5), recording eight strikeouts without a walk.
Alonge led the offense, going 4-for-5 with two doubles, two runs and three RBI. Cox added a 2-for-3 game with a double, stolen base and three runs.
Also for MU,
Hank Morrison had a home run and three RBI. Balego and Elliott scored two runs apiece. Latona drove in two runs.
In the Mercyhurst first, a groundout, sacrifice fly and wild pitch plated the first three Laker runs before a Latona RBI single became the visitors' first-run scoring hit.
Morrison had a two-run homer in the Lakers' three-run second. Alonge added a two-run double in Mercyhurst's four-run fifth.
